Futures and Async Concepts
Recover with a Default
Choose a fallback when the main result is unavailable.
recover-default
Async APIs often provide recovery steps for failed work. This example models recovery as a safe choice between a primary value and a default.
Recover with a Default
RecoverDefault.scala
Replay: real traced execution (multi-file project)
object Main {
def main(args: Array[String]): Unit = {
val ok = false
val primary = 20
val fallback = 5
val value = if (ok) primary else fallback
val source = if (ok) "primary" else "fallback"
println("source=" + source)
println("value=" + value)
}
}
